Schlumbergera
Lem


◊◊ Rev. Hort. ser. 4(7):253 (1858)
Epiphyllum Pfeiff non Haw - Enum. Cact. 123 (1837)
Zygocactus KSch - in Martius, Fl. Bras. 4(4):224 (1890)
Epiphyllanthus Berg - Rep. Miss. Bot. Gard. 16:84 (1905)
Rhipsalidopsis Br&R - Cact. 4:209 (1923)
Epiphyllopsis Berg - Kakteen 97, 341 (1929)
Pseudozygocactus Backbg - Blätt. für Kakteenforschung 6:5, 21 (1938)
Type: Schlumbergera epiphylloides Lem nom. illeg. (= Schlumbergera russelliana)

- Growing on trees or rocks. Stems flat or globose to cylindric. New stems and flower appearing on the top of the stems. Spines bristle-like or lacking Flowers zygomorphic to nearly actinomorphic, lilac to white. Fruit cylindric or angled. Seed brown to black.

- Brazil, Rio de Janeiro, São Paulo, Minas Gerais, Espírito Santo, 900 2800 m.
